Ingredients & Directions


2 cn Ham; drained
10 oz Broccoli; frozen, rinsed and
-drained
1 1/2 c Cheddar cheese; grated
1 c Milk
3 Eggs
1/2 c Bisquick? baking mix
1/4 ts Pepper
1/8 ts Thyme

SAVOURY TOPPING
1/2 c Bisquick? baking mix
1/4 c Almonds; sliced
1/4 c Parmesan cheese; grated
1/8 ts Garlic powder
2 tb Margarine

Heat oven to 400? F. Grease 10 x 1 1/2 inch fluted pie plate. Mix ham,
broccoli and cheese in plate. Beat remaining ingredients, except Savoury
Topping, until smooth (15 seconds in blender or 1 minute with beater). Pour
into plate. Bake 20 minutes.

For topping, mix Bisquick, almonds, Parmesan cheese and garlic powder. Cut
in margarine.

Sprinkle pie with topping. Bake until knife inserted in centre comes out
clean, 15 to 20 minutes. Cool 5 minutes.

Per serving: 522 Calories; 28g Fat (45% calories from fat); 36g Protein;
40g Carbohydrate; 156mg Cholesterol; 1291mg Sodium

NOTES : I used cubed fresh ham and fresh broccoli


Yields
6 Servings
